How to Streamline Order Fulfillment in Your Warehouse

Efficient order fulfillment is essential for maintaining customer satisfaction, reducing costs, and improving warehouse productivity. As e-commerce and consumer expectations continue to rise, warehouse managers must adopt strategies that streamline processes, minimize errors, and optimize labor resources. Implementing best practices for order fulfillment not only ensures timely deliveries but also enhances overall operational efficiency.

Understanding the Order Fulfillment Process

The order fulfillment process consists of several key stages: receiving, storage, picking, packing, and shipping. Optimizing each of these steps ensures a smooth workflow and reduces processing times. A well-organized warehouse, combined with technology and streamlined procedures, can significantly enhance fulfillment speed and accuracy.

Organizing Inventory for Faster Picking

A strategically organized warehouse layout is critical for efficient order fulfillment. Implementing an optimized slotting strategy, which involves placing high-demand products in easily accessible locations, can reduce travel time for pickers and increase order accuracy. Grouping similar items together and using clear labeling also improves efficiency.

Leveraging Warehouse Optimization Techniques

Warehouse optimization techniques, such as automation and real-time inventory tracking, help improve order fulfillment efficiency. Automated storage and retrieval systems (AS/RS), conveyor belts, and robotics can reduce manual labor and speed up processing times. Additionally, using a warehouse management system (WMS) allows managers to track inventory levels, monitor order statuses, and identify bottlenecks in real-time, leading to better decision-making.

Implementing a Robust Picking Strategy

Order picking is one of the most labor-intensive warehouse tasks. Implementing the right picking strategy can greatly improve efficiency:

  • Batch Picking: Workers pick multiple orders simultaneously, reducing travel time.
  • Zone Picking: Employees focus on specific areas of the warehouse, improving organization.
  • Wave Picking: Orders are picked based on delivery schedules, reducing shipping delays.
  • Pick-to-Light or Voice Picking Systems: These technologies improve accuracy and reduce picking errors.

By selecting the most suitable picking method, warehouses can optimize labor efficiency and enhance order fulfillment speed.

Enhancing Packing and Shipping Processes

Packing is a crucial step in order fulfillment, ensuring that products reach customers in perfect condition. Standardizing packing procedures, using appropriate packaging materials, and implementing quality control checks can reduce errors and damage. Additionally, integrating shipping software with carrier systems helps generate accurate shipping labels, track deliveries, and optimize carrier selection based on cost and delivery speed.

Utilizing Automation for Speed and Accuracy

Automation plays a vital role in modernizing warehouse operations. Conveyor systems, robotic picking, and automated guided vehicles (AGVs) reduce the time and effort required to process orders. Furthermore, barcode scanning and RFID technology enhance accuracy, reducing fulfillment errors and returns.

Training Employees for Efficiency

A well-trained workforce is essential for efficient order fulfillment. Regular training on best practices, safety protocols, and technology usage ensures employees are equipped to handle order processing effectively. Cross-training staff in multiple roles also provides flexibility in managing peak order volumes and unexpected staffing shortages.

Reducing Order Processing Errors

Minimizing errors in order fulfillment helps prevent costly returns and improves customer satisfaction. Implementing double-check procedures, using barcode scanning, and maintaining accurate inventory records can significantly reduce mistakes. Additionally, quality control checkpoints throughout the fulfillment process ensure that orders are correctly picked, packed, and shipped.

Monitoring Performance with Key Metrics

Tracking key performance indicators (KPIs) provides valuable insights into order fulfillment efficiency. Important metrics to monitor include:

  • Order Accuracy Rate: The percentage of orders fulfilled correctly.
  • Order Cycle Time: The time it takes to process an order from receipt to shipment.
  • Inventory Turnover Rate: How often inventory is sold and replaced.
  • Picking and Packing Efficiency: The time and accuracy of order processing.
  • On-Time Shipping Rate: The percentage of orders shipped on schedule.

Regularly analyzing these KPIs allows warehouse managers to identify areas for improvement and make data-driven decisions to enhance operations.
